National Peer Workforce Development Guidelines
Under the Fifth National Mental Health and Suicide Prevention Plan (Fifth Plan), the Commission is leading the development of Peer Workforce Development Guidelines.
This project will help support the peer workforce through providing guidance for governments, employers and the peer workforce about support structures required to sustain and grow the workforce.
The Steering Committee for the Peer Workforce Development Guidelines have released their first communique (92KB).
